Yellow Jackets Drop Both of Sunday’s Games to ThunderWolves

PUEBLO, Colo.- The Yellow Jackets were not able to pull out a series win or split as the Yellow Jackets fell in both games Sunday afternoon en route to going 1-3 in the series versus Pueblo. The Yellow Jackets tried to come back and take down the ThunderWolves in game four, but a late rally in the seventh was not enough to get a series split as they fell 3-2 in game two today. It is the first series loss to Pueblo in three years as BHSU had won each of the last two series 3-1.

HOW IT HAPPENED – GAME 1
  • The first two batters reached for BHSU in the top of the first with Carly Reyes Mims singling and Alyssa Wong reaching on an error. They both moved up a base with a passed ball and Sammie Kaufman-Warner hit a single to score them both and get BHSU a 2-0 lead with one out. That was all they got heading into the bottom of the second. In the bottom, Caitlyn Cole started causing havoc early with a single and then advancing to third on an infield bunt single by Gissel Morales Cermeno. Cermeno stole second and Cole stole home on a double steal to make it 2-1.  A double by McKenna James scored another run to tie the game and she stole second before Reese Reimler singled to score her and make it 3-2. Despite Reimler making it to third with no outs, Dakota Poag got out of it and kept it at 3-2.
  • Audrey Fouras started the second inning with a walk and advanced to second on a sacrifice bunt by Anna Gietzen. Lily Simmons hit a single up the middle to score Foruas and tie the game at 3-3 heading into the bottom half. Lydia Tibbals walked on a 3-2 count with one out and advanced to second on another single by Caitlyn Cole. Morales Cermeno singled to score Tibbals and the two runners got another double steal to reach second and third. James grounded out, but it still scored Cole to make it 5-3. Poag got out of it once again to keep it at a two-run lead.
  • No one would score in the third ending the streak of four half-innings with runs scored and in the bottom of the fourth, CSU Pueblo broke it open. Morales Cermeno would single and advance to second on a sac bunt and then steal third. Reimler would single to score her and then steal second. Emma Case walked and Darleen Falcon doubled to score Reimler and advance the pinch runner from first to third. Cali Cole grounded out to score Marissa Reza and Huerta would single to score Falcon giving CSUP a 9-3 lead. After a walk, Geschwill would reenter the game and replace Poag and pitch the last two innings scoreless and BHSU would also not score ending the game at 9-3.

HOW IT HAPPENED – GAME 2
  • We had a pitcher's duel early as no runs were scored in the first 2.5 innings. In the bottom of the third, Cali Cole singled and stole second and Madelyn Huerta walked. Caitlyn Cole hit a ball to third base, where Reyes Mims got to the bag to get Cali Cole out and then tried to get to first to get Caitlyn Cole out, but was unable to do so, on the throw, Huerta advanced to third, and on the throw over to third, Caitlyn Cole went to second. Morales Cermeno hit a sac fly to score Huerta and James singled to score Cole and make it 2-0 CSU Pueblo.
  • In the bottom of the third fourth inning, Falcon walked with one out and made it to second on a sacrifice bunt. Cali Cole hit an infield single to the second basemen, who bobbled it and during the bobble, Falcon made it home and beat the throw, which allowed Cole to get to second which made the score 3-0 CSUP.
  • The Yellow Jackets finally ended their scoreless streak in the top of the fifth when Reyes Mims walked. She was thrown out at second on a fielder's choice that allowed Jessica Melendez to reach. She stole second advanced to third on a single by Kaufman-Warner. Desi Hernandez singled to score Melendez and make it 3-1.
  • No runs were scored in the sixth inning and BHSU came up in the top of the seventh needing two runs. Reyes Mims singled to start the inning and stole second with one out. Kaufman-Warner reached on a fielding error and allowed Hernandez to make it to third. Hernandez walked to load the bases with one out and Caylee Mann reached on a fielder's choice that saw Kaufman-Warner get out at third, but Reyes Mims did score to make it 3-2. However, a flyout by Carli Maley ended the game and BHSU lost 3-2 to drop the series to Pueblo.
